The invention discloses probes, primers and a kit for detecting a T790M mutation of an EGFR gene. The probes and the primers have the following sequence: SEQ ID NO: 01 to SEQ ID NO. 07. The probes, the primers and the kit have the following benefits: (1) SNP sites on the primers are designed as G/A merged basic groups, so that all efficiencies are compatible, and the amplification efficiency is improved; (2) the sensitivity is high, that is, the detection sensitivity can reach 2 permillage; (3) compared with those adopting a digital PCR method, the operation is simple, the cost is reduced, and the clinical application range is wide; (4) through blood plasma sample detection with a large reaction volume, the DNA loading quantity of blood plasma samples is increased, the detection system is more stable, and the detection rate of the blood plasma samples is improved; (5) the detection speed is high, that is, the detection process can be completed within only 120 minutes, and the time consumed in the detection process is only a half of that consumed according to the digital PCR method; (6) the probes, the primers and the kit, provided by the invention, can be utilized for detecting peripheral blood samples, so that convenient sampling and dynamic detection can be realized.
